What Are These COB Strips, Really?

In the world of DIY lighting, "COB" stands for "Chip on Board." Unlike traditional LED strips that have individual chips spaced out every inch or so, COB strips pack hundreds of tiny diodes onto a flexible circuit board covered in a phosphor coating.

The result? A solid line of light. No dots, no gaps, just a smooth, uniform beam. This specific version is only 3mm wide, which is incredibly thin. It’s designed to fit into tight spots—like under kitchen cabinets, inside computer cases, or along the edges of a desk—where thicker, bulkier strips just won’t fit.

Why the 3mm Size Matters

Most standard LED strips are 8mm or 10mm wide. That might not sound like a huge difference, but when you’re trying to hide lights behind a thin monitor bezel or inside a narrow groove in your furniture, those extra millimeters matter.

Because this strip is only 3mm, it’s practically invisible when it’s turned off. You don’t have a thick, ugly white strip staring back at you. When you turn it on, the light seems to come out of nowhere. It’s a clean, professional look that usually requires expensive custom lighting setups to achieve.

The Cons: Adhesive Weakness: Like many budget LED strips, the adhesive backing on the back can be hit or miss. If you’re sticking this to a dusty or textured surface, it will fall off. I highly recommend using a bit of double-sided mounting tape or clear clips if you want it to stay put long-term. Power Supply Not Included: Most of these listings are just for the strip. You’ll need to make sure you have a compatible 12V power adapter. Don’t forget to check the wattage requirements if you’re running a very long strip. Fragility: Because they are so thin, you have to be careful when handling them. Don't fold them at a sharp 90-degree angle, or you might break the internal circuit.
